Does the SV503 Portable Telescope Tube require a specific mount for astrophotography?

The SVBONY SV503 70ED F6 Optical Tube requires an Equatorial Mount for stable astrophotography, but it does not come with a pre-installed dovetail rail or a specific bolt pattern on the rear of the tube.

Because the SV503 Optical Tube is a 70mm aperture refractor, it is designed for high-contrast targets like the moon or nebulae. For astrophotography, a stable mount is critical because even minor vibrations from an unbalanced tube can ruin long-exposure images. We selected this model for our comparison because it features S-FPL51 extra-low dispersion glass, which helps minimize chromatic aberration. However, because the listing does not specify a mounting interface, you must verify if the tube requires a separate adapter plate to attach to your specific mount. You also need to ensure your mount can handle the weight distribution of the tube to prevent tracking errors. For deep-sky imaging, you must also confirm the backfocus distance between the objective and your camera sensor to determine if spacers are required for proper focus.

What to Check Before Buying the SV503 Optical Tube

Before purchasing this telescope, verify these technical details to ensure it works with your existing gear:

  • Confirm the specific bolt pattern or mounting interface on the rear of the tube to see if your current mount is compatible.
  • Check if the tube includes a dovetail rail or if you need to source a separate mounting plate.
  • Verify the available backfocus distance to ensure your camera sensor can reach the focal plane.
  • Calculate the weight distribution to ensure the tube sits balanced on an equatorial mount to avoid motor strain.
  • Check the power requirements for any external dew heaters or cooling methods needed for your local climate.

Comparing the SV503 Optical Tube to Other Refractors

The SV503 Optical Tube functions as a portable glass lens and frame that magnifies distant objects, falling into the refractor category. This specific model is ideal for users who prioritize portability and high-quality ED glass for lunar and nature observation. If you require a larger aperture for high-resolution planetary imaging or deep-sky detail beyond what a 70mm lens can provide, you should look at larger Newtonian reflectors or Schmidt-Cassegrain designs. Buyers seeking a “grab-and-go” setup for travel will find this tube’s size advantageous, while those building a permanent, heavy-duty observatory rig may prefer a larger aperture with a more robust integrated mounting system.
